The Connectivity Services team in CITEC Integration and Enabling Technologies, part of the Department of Customer Services, Open Data and Small and Family Business, provides and manages critical network solutions for the Queensland Government. These include the Queensland Government Regional Network (QGRN), Queensland Government Network (QGN), Queensland Ambulance Dispatch Network (ADN), Whole-of-Government ISP, SD-WAN, Cloud Connect, Data Centre Networks, and the CITEC Network Operations Centre (NOC). Connectivity Services delivers managed network services, web application firewall (WAF) protection, inter-department connectivity, operational support, project delivery, design, and consultancy services. Operating 24/7 with automated tools and on-call support, the team ensures secure, reliable, and scalable connectivity to nenable efficient government operations and digital services. As a Network Officer, you will play a key role in supporting CITEC ICT and its customers by performing network fault finding, implementing network changes, and undertaking planning and documentation activities. You will also specialise in resolving network issues, managing third-party vendors and carriers, performing moves, adds, and changes for existing services, and mentoring members of the Network Operations Centre.

Your responsibilities include:
Providing first and second-level operational support for networks and associated services, including:
Conducting initial incident investigations and troubleshooting.
Performing problem analysis to identify and resolve service outages.
Managing inbound and outbound communications with clients through various channels.
Maintaining and supporting equipment within wide and local area network infrastructure, including data centre network environments and CITEC-managed Queensland Government Regional Network (QGRN) and Queensland Government
Network (QGN) for both client and CITEC networks. Executing network change requests under appropriate supervision and escalating tasks to senior connectivity staff or other CITEC teams as required.
Actioning client requests for bandwidth upgrades, including coordinating with carriers, on-site teams, and CITEC Connectivity Operations technical resources to schedule and implement upgrades.
Preparing and distributing network service outage reports and notifications. Ensuring adherence to IT Infrastructure Library (ITIL) standards, procedures, and documentation requirements.
Performing on-call duties and out-of-hours work as required to meet CITEC's business commitments. Working at client sites as needed to support operational requirements.
